Solicit Synopsis
The Watcher asks for Quasar's help in retrieving the myriad Living Lasers across the alternate realities in "Calling All Lasers". Part 1 of 2, continued next issue.
Notes
- Uatu dispatches Quasar to neutralize the Living Laser in multiple different realities. The first seven of these realities were featured in the following What If?/What If...? comics:
- Earth-82432 first appeared in "What If the Avengers Had Become the Pawns of Korvac?" from What If? #32.
- Earth-89721 first appeared in "What If the Avengers Had Lost the Evolutionary War?" from What If...? #1.
- Earth-906 first appeared in "What If Captain Marvel Had Not Died?" from What If...? #14.
- Earth-9140 first appeared in "What If Wolverine Had Become the Lord of the Vampires?" from What If...? #24.
- Earth-9112 first appeared in "What If Phoenix Had Lived?" from What If...? #32.
- Earth-1089 first appeared in "What If the Alien Costume Had Possessed Spider-Man?" from What If...? #4
- Earth-9151 first appeared in "What If Set Had Come to Earth?" from What If...? #25.
- Although six of those What If? worlds have unique elements that enable them to be definitively identified, the one that involves Dark Phoenix is less certain since, at the time this issue was published, there had been two What If? stories in which the threat posed by the Dark Phoenix was not ended. The first story, from What If? #27, was "What If Phoenix Had Lived?" and it ended with Jean Grey (Earth-81727) becoming the Dark Phoenix again, then engulfing and destroying Earth-81727 before expanding ever outward across the universe, destroying everything in its path. Given that Quasar thinks to himself that every single alternate reality he's visited seemed to be on the verge of destruction, Earth-81727 seems to qualify more than Earth-9112.
- The eighth alternate Earth that Quasar visits is Earth-92130, a timeline where Maelstrom slew Quasar and continued to grow in power until he was eventually opposed by an Infinity Gauntlet-wielding Thanos
- A footnote mentions that, although Quasar met Thanos in Quasar #26 and Infinity Gauntlet #3, due to the events of Infinity Gauntlet #6, he has no memory of those meetings. This idea will be supported by the story in Quasar #37 but then contradicted by the story in Quasar #42.
